Job Summary:
We are mandated to hire a polisher for a major client with the largest and most competitive metal surface treatment facilities in Quebec, providing plating processes to the automotive, aerospace, electronics, military and commercial sectors.

*** Polishers work on the shop floor and perform the tasks listed below:

- Count and verify number of parts as indicated on work order to ensure that the proper number of parts are produced
- Fill-in and complete process sheets
- Prepare parts prior to polishing/brushing, when required
- Ensure work area is kept clean and maintained at all times
- Participate in regular training sessions to ensure they can work in other areas
- Ensure environmental norms, standards and procedures are followed at all times through verification with Lab Technician, when required
- Perform inspection of parts, both prior to and upon completion of process, and inform supervisor of any issues with quality
- Ensure familiarity with various odors associated with processes and immediately inform supervisor of any irregular odors.
- Inspect and pack parts for delivery once processes have been completed
- Polish objects or parts to correct defects or to prepare surfaces for further finishing, using hand tools and power tools, as needed.
- Load and adjust work pieces onto equipment or work tables, using hand tools when needed.
- Measure and mark equipment, objects, or parts to ensure polishing standards are met.
- Move controls to adjust, start, or stop equipment during polishing processes.
- Remove completed work pieces from equipment or work tables, using hand tools, and place work pieces where appropriate for next step in process.
- Select abrasives and/or pastes, according to materials, sizes and shapes of work pieces, amount of stock to be removed, finishes specified, and steps in finishing processes.
- Verify quality of finished work pieces by inspecting them, comparing them to templates, measuring their dimensions, or testing them in working machinery.
- Mark defects for possible rework.
- Record product and processing data on work orders when needed.
- Assist in minor repair and maintain equipment, objects, or parts, using hand tools.
- Change polishing wheel when needed.
- Transfer equipment, objects, or parts to specified work areas, using moving devices.
- Perform other duties as required
